MBI hands out 1,000 food pack every day for Ramadan

By Mustakim Ramli

SHAH ALAM, April 4 — State-owned entity Menteri Besar (Incorporated) or MBI will distribute 1,000 food packs every day in several select locations throughout Selangor for the month of Ramadan.

Its corporate social responsibility head Ahmad Azri Zainal Nor said 500 packs were distributed at the Darul Ehsan Building earlier today, while the remaining 500 were distributed in select locations.

“MBI also received applications from orphanages and the food packs were distributed in cooperation with Yayasan Islam Darul Ehsan (Yide) involving 500 packs as well as distributions on certain days.

“We also distributed bubur lambuk and dates at selected bazaars at around three times a week,” he said when contacted.

Ahmad Azri added that MBI has allocated RM3 million for various Ramadan programmes this year, including donations to mosques and suraus for festive activities throughout the month.

“So far we have channelled it to mosques and suraus in the Gombak area, and we hope the mosques and suraus in other areas seeking to hold any activities will apply with MBI.

On March 25 MBI handed over RM565,000 in contributions to mosques and suraus around Gombak, as part of the Ihya’ Ramadan programme.

The handover was officiated by Menteri Besar Dato’ Seri Amirudin Shari at Masjid Al Khairiyah in Taman Seri Gombak.
